Step-by-Step Instructions
1. **Preheat Your Oven or Air Fryer**: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F (200°C) or air fryer to 360°F (180°C).
2. **Prepare the Chicken**: In a bowl, season the chicken pieces with salt and pepper. Coat them evenly with cornstarch.
3. **Bake or Air Fry the Chicken**: Place the chicken on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and drizzle with olive oil. Bake in the oven for 20-25 minutes or air fry for 15-20 minutes until crispy and golden.
4. **Make the Orange Sauce**: In a saucepan, combine the orange juice, soy sauce, rice vinegar, brown sugar, garlic, and ginger. Bring to a simmer over medium heat and let it thicken slightly.
5. **Combine and Serve**: Toss the baked or air-fried chicken in the orange sauce until evenly coated. Serve hot garnished with sesame seeds and green onions.

Variations and Substitutions
1. **Spicy Twist**: Add a dash of red pepper flakes or sriracha to the orange sauce for a spicy kick.
2. **Vegetarian Option**: Substitute the chicken with tofu or cauliflower florets for a vegetarian version of this dish.
3. **Gluten-Free**: Use tamari or coconut aminos instead of soy sauce to make this recipe gluten-free.
4. **Low-Carb**: Replace the brown sugar with a sugar substitute like erythritol or monk fruit sweetener for a low-carb version.

FAQs
**Q:** Can I use chicken thighs instead of chicken breasts?
**A:** Yes, you can use boneless, skinless chicken thighs for a juicier and more flavorful variation of this recipe.
**Q:** How do I store leftovers?
**A:** Store any leftover Easy Baked Orange Chicken in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or air fryer for best results.
**Q:** Can I make the orange sauce ahead of time?
**A:** Absolutely! Prepare the orange sauce in advance and store it in the refrigerator. Reheat gently before tossing with the cooked chicken.
**Q:** Is this dish suitable for meal prep?
**A:** Yes, you can prepare the chicken and sauce ahead of time and assemble just before serving for a convenient and delicious meal prep option.

Easy Baked Orange Chicken (or air fryer)
Enjoy a delightful fusion of crispy chicken coated in a tangy orange glaze, creating a perfect balance of flavors that will leave you craving more. This healthier alternative to traditional orange chicken is easy to make and brings a fresh citrus burst to your dining table.
Ingredients
-
2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s, cut into bite-sized pieces
-
Cornstarch for coating the chicken
-
Salt and pepper to season
-
Olive oil for baking or cooking spray for air frying
-
1 cup fresh orange juice
-
Zest of 1 orange
-
1/4 cup soy sauce
-
2 tablespoons rice vinegar
-
1/3 cup brown sugar
-
2 cloves garlic, minced
-
1 teaspoon ginger, grated
-
Sesame seeds and green onions for garnish
Directions
-
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) or air fryer to 360°F (180°C).
-
Season chicken pieces with salt and pepper, coat evenly with cornstarch.
-
Place chicken on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per, drizzle with olive oil. Bake for 20-25 minutes or air fry for 15-20 minutes until crispy and golden.
-
In a saucepan, combine orange juice, soy sauce, rice vinegar, brown sugar, garlic, and ginger. Simmer over medium heat until slightly thickened.
-
Toss baked or air-fried chicken in the orange sauce until evenly coated. Serve hot, garnished with sesame seeds and green onions.
